首页 > 试题广场 >

讲一下单页应用与多页应用、SSRCSRSSG 的权衡与迁

[问答题]
讲一下单页应用与多页应用、SSR/CSR/SSG 的权衡与迁移。
1. 单页面应用:每次点击跳链都会发送完整的请求。服务端返回完整的 HTML 文件,浏览器重新加载页面。SEO 友好,每次返回的是完整的 HTML。 2. 多页面应用:每次点击跳链通过 JavaScript 操作 DOM 局部更新页面。SEO 不友好,因为初始时大多只有一个空节点,后续才通过 JS 填充页面。 CSR:客户端渲染,接近空白的 HTML 执行 JS 后根据数据渲染页面内容 SSR:服务端渲染。每次请求服务都动态生成完整 HTML 文件,并返回 JS 给客户端激活成可交互的页面。 SSG:服务端渲染,但是每次请求的资源都是预先写死的,每次都一样,而不是千人千面。
发表于 2025-09-16 12:35:47 回复(0)